Venue: Expo Tel Aviv
The Summit is held in Expo Tel Aviv (previously known as Israel Trade Fairs & Convention Center / "Ganey Hata'arucha")
It is Israel's top venue for exhibitions and conventions. Fun fact: It is also the venue for the Eurovision 2019!

Where exactly inside Expo Tel Aviv?
The Summit's exhibition is held in Pavilion 10, one of the newest buildings in Expo Tel Aviv, with over 1000sqm of exhibition space! The venue was selected due to the Summit growth in the last couple of years.
The trade fairs are quite big, so when you get there follow signs to Pavilion 10 (It is very close to the main gate).
Travel
Getting There
By Car - The venue is right next to the Ayalon Freeway, take exit "Rokach" and follow signs to the Trade Fairs / Exhibition Center
Parking - There is a big (paid) parking lot inside the venue. Parking cost is 29 NIS for the entire day (~$7)
By Train - There is a train station right beside the venue. The station name is "Tel Aviv University", from there it's ~5 minutes walk.
International Travel
Israel has only one international airport - its airport code is TLV, and its name is Ben Gurion Airport.
There are direct flights from most of Europe as well as from the US, Canada, Russia, India, China & S.Korea.

Hotels
We recommend staying in central Tel Aviv and not near the venue (as the venue area has no restaurants/nightlife)
Anything near the beach in Tel Aviv or near Rothschild street should be fine.
And if you prefer to have a direct train connection, you can also stay near the Azrieli Towers, from which there's a direct train to the venue.
Transportation
The airport is located about 20km from Tel Aviv city center, and 25km from the Summit's venue. Drive time to either location is around 30 minutes, depending on traffic.
The airport operates a taxi service with flat fares to Tel Aviv (Around 150-170 NIS).
There is also a train to Tel Aviv city center and to the Tel Aviv University station directly from the airport.
